The Displacement Vessel by Educational Instrument India is a useful laboratory apparatus designed to demonstrate liquid displacement, volume measurement of irregular solids, buoyancy, and Archimedes’ principle. It is commonly used in physics laboratories, general science labs, school practicals, and STEM classrooms.
This apparatus is also known as an overflow can or Eureka can. It is used to find the volume of an object by collecting the water displaced when the object is immersed in the vessel. The displaced water can be collected in a measuring cylinder to determine the volume of the object.
The Displacement Vessel provides a simple and effective way to help students understand that an immersed object displaces a volume of liquid equal to its own volume. It is ideal for classroom demonstrations, student experiments, and practical activities related to density, volume, and buoyancy.

How to Use
Place the Displacement Vessel on a stable laboratory table.
Fill the vessel with water until water starts flowing from the side outlet.
Allow extra water to drain out completely so the water level is exactly at the outlet.
Place a measuring cylinder or beaker below the side outlet to collect displaced water.
Tie the object with a thread if needed and slowly lower it into the vessel.
Ensure the object is fully immersed in water without splashing.
Collect the displaced water flowing out from the outlet.
Measure the collected water using a measuring cylinder.
The volume of displaced water is equal to the volume of the immersed object.
Clean and dry the vessel after use and store it safely.

Frequently Asked Questions
- What is a Displacement Vessel used for?
A Displacement Vessel is used to measure the volume of an object by collecting the water displaced when the object is immersed in the vessel.
- Is a Displacement Vessel also called a Eureka can?
Yes, a Displacement Vessel is commonly known as a Eureka can or overflow can.
- What scientific principle does it demonstrate?
It demonstrates liquid displacement and Archimedes’ principle.
- Can it be used to measure irregular objects?
Yes, it is especially useful for measuring the volume of irregularly shaped solids.
- Is this apparatus suitable for school laboratories?
Yes, it is suitable for school science labs, college physics labs, STEM classrooms, and educational institutions.
- Does this apparatus require electricity?
No, the Displacement Vessel is a manual laboratory apparatus and does not require electricity.
- What accessories are used with a Displacement Vessel?
A measuring cylinder, beaker, water, thread, and solid objects are commonly used with this apparatus.
